Technical Field
The utility model relates to a special medical examination device for otorhinolaryngological departments, in particular to a magnetic type multipurpose USB rechargeable head lamp which can be used for carrying out special medical examination and pupil observation of ears, noses and throats at any places including a bedside.
Background
During medical examination, the ear, nose and throat are tiny lacunae in the human body, and the user must use lamplight to shine the back to observe, so the specialized examination of otolaryngology doctors usually needs to use a floor lamp as a light source and a reflecting frontal mirror for shining the lacunae. The defects are limited by places, heavy dependence on light, difficult carrying, skill required for using the reflecting frontal mirror, inconvenience and difficult mastering, and particularly difficult carrying for use in going out for consultation and medical treatment.

Detailed Description
The following detailed description of embodiments of the utility model will be made with reference to the accompanying drawings.
Referring to fig. 1, fig. 2, fig. 3, fig. 4, fig. 5, fig. 6 show that multi-functional medical headlight that charges of formula is inhaled to portable magnetism, including light source (6 or 5), magnetism inhale stationary blade 4, magnetism inhale connecting rod 3, spherical pivot 2 and bandeau 1, its characterized in that: the light source is a Micro rechargeable LED light source (6 or 5), a section of 10180 rechargeable lithium battery (602 or 502) is contained, the Micro USB interface of the high-light white-light LED power supply or the USB interface of the low-light yellow-light LED power supply can be used for charging, and the Micro rechargeable LED light source (6 or 5) is provided with a rotary starting switch (504 or 604). The miniature rechargeable LED light source (6 or 5) is movably connected with the magnetic attraction connecting rod 3, the spherical rotating shaft 2 and the head band 1 in a magnetic attraction detachable mode through the magnetic attraction fixing piece 4. The magnetic attraction fixing piece 4 and the magnetic attraction connecting rod 3 are connected through strong magnetic attraction, the magnetic attraction connecting rod 3 is connected with the head band 1 through a double-spherical joint structure of the spherical rotating shaft 2, the lower end of the double-spherical joint of the spherical rotating shaft is connected with the ABS plastic spherical head of the magnetic attraction connecting rod 3, the upper end of the double-spherical joint is connected with the fixed metal ball on the head band 1, the metal ball and the ABS plastic spherical head are clamped and fixed by two metal clamping plates with grooves, an adjusting screw is arranged between the two metal clamping plates, the adjusting screw is screwed or loosened, the double-spherical joint can be fixed or moved, and the angle of the miniature rechargeable LED light source (6 or 5) can be adjusted.
When the multifunctional headband is used, the headband 1 is worn on the head of a user, the proper tightness is adjusted, the adjusting screw rod on the spherical rotating shaft 2 is adjusted to fix the spherical rotating shaft 2, then the charged miniature rechargeable LED light source (6 or 5) is powered on through the rotary starting switch (504 or 604), the magnetic attraction fixing piece 4 is used for magnetically attracting and connecting the spherical rotating shaft 2, and the angle of the spherical rotating shaft 2 is adjusted to adjust the light source irradiation angle. Two micro LED light sources of strong light white light and weak light yellow light are replaced according to the checked part under the condition that the head band is not taken down. After use, the miniature rechargeable LED light source (6 or 5) is taken down, the power supply is turned off through the rotary starting switch (504 or 604), the head band 1 and the spherical rotating shaft 2 are taken down and can be stacked into a work clothes pocket, and the miniature low-light yellow LED light source can be used for examining pupils when being used singly.
The utility model has the beneficial effects that: the portable magnetic multifunctional medical charging head lamp implemented according to the utility model is very portable, the weight of basic configuration is less than 50 g, the head band and the spherical rotating shaft of the traditional frontal mirror of otorhinolaryngology department can be used, only the miniature rechargeable LED light source needs to be replaced by the round reflector when the portable magnetic multifunctional medical charging head lamp is used, the miniature magnetic multifunctional charging head lamp is connected by adopting strong magnetic attraction, the miniature magnetic multifunctional charging head lamp is not easy to fall off when in use and is convenient to detach, the miniature rechargeable LED light source is a built-in lithium battery, a USB charging mode can be directly connected with a computer or a charging wire, the charging is convenient, the portable magnetic multifunctional medical charging head lamp can be used for specialized medical examination of ears, nose and throat at any places including beds, and the miniature weak light yellow light LED light source can be used as a pupil examination flashlight. Simple structure, low cost, and is suitable for hospitals at all levels, especially for primary medical units.
